### Career in Journalism and Publishing

Miller-Perry’s career began in journalism, where she worked as a reporter and editor for various newspapers and magazines. Her passion for storytelling and advocacy for African American issues led her to establish her own publishing ventures. She is best known for founding *The Tennessee Tribune*, a newspaper dedicated to covering news and events relevant to the African American community in Tennessee and beyond.

Under her leadership, *The Tennessee Tribune* has become a respected source of news, culture, and opinion, providing a platform for voices often underrepresented in mainstream media. Miller-Perry’s work has been instrumental in fostering a greater understanding of African American history, politics, and social issues.
